Address 0 PPC

PWHyTRPt1UgmE8Uf38eso3EmpMZRdxmMDe

Confirmed

Total Received36.145858 PPC
Total Sent36.145858 PPC
Final Balance0 PPC
No. Transactions2

Transactions

PWHyTRPt1UgmE8Uf38eso3EmpMZRdxmMDe36.145858 PPC
Fee: 0.01 PPC
550279 Confirmations36.135858 PPC
PWHyTRPt1UgmE8Uf38eso3EmpMZRdxmMDe36.145858 PPC
PDedc9apKAp5dAhPUEbAEU7LHVYpCeu9PQ0.994888 PPC
Fee: 0.01 PPC
550303 Confirmations37.140746 PPC